GitHub推荐项目精选skills3/skills全功能指南:探索高效工作流与创意工具的完整方案
GitHub推荐项目精选skills3/skills是一个集成文档处理、设计创作与自动化工具的开源技能库,专为开发者、设计师和技术团队打造。通过提供标准化的功能模块和可复用脚本,该项目帮助用户快速构建高效工作流,解决从内容生成到应用测试的全流程需求,显著提升技术任务处理效率。
核心价值:为什么选择skills3/skills?
在数字化工作环境中,跨工具协作和流程自动化是提升效率的关键。skills3/skills通过整合40+实用技能模块,提供了"一站式"解决方案:无论是处理复杂文档、创作视觉内容,还是构建自动化测试流程,都能找到对应的功能组件。项目采用模块化设计,支持按需集成,既适合小型项目的快速部署,也能满足企业级应用的定制化需求。
场景应用:哪些问题可以解决?
日常工作中,你是否遇到过这些挑战:需要批量处理百份合同文档中的特定条款?想为产品演示快速生成专业主题的PPT?或者需要自动化测试Web应用的核心功能?skills3/skills通过场景化的技能模块,将这些复杂任务转化为可执行的脚本操作,让技术人员专注于创造性工作而非机械劳动。
快速上手:5分钟启动技能之旅
准备工作
首先获取项目代码库:
git clone https://gitcode.com/GitHub_Trending/skills3/skills
每个技能模块都包含独立的文档说明(SKILL.md)和可执行脚本,无需全局安装即可运行。例如,要使用PDF表单处理功能,直接进入对应目录执行示例脚本:
cd skills/pdf/scripts
python fill_fillable_fields.py --input form.pdf --output filled.pdf --data data.json
技能发现方法
- 按功能类型浏览skills目录下的15+主题分类
- 查看各模块下的SKILL.md了解详细使用说明
- 通过scripts目录探索可直接运行的工具脚本
内容处理:如何高效管理文档与数据?
DOCX工具:如何实现合同自动化处理?
核心能力:提供Office Open XML格式的全栈处理方案,支持文档内容提取、模板填充、修订追踪和注释管理。技术特点包括精准的文本定位算法和与标准Office软件的兼容性。
典型应用场景:
- 企业HR部门批量生成个性化录用通知书
- 法律团队快速提取合同中的关键条款
- 出版机构自动化处理稿件修订痕迹
关键文件路径:
- 主功能入口:skills/docx/scripts/accept_changes.py
- 核心处理逻辑:skills/docx/scripts/office/validators/docx.py
- 辅助工具集:skills/docx/scripts/office/helpers/
PDF工具:如何实现表单数据的批量处理?
核心能力:涵盖PDF表单生命周期管理,包括字段信息提取、数据填充、格式验证和图像转换。采用底层PDF解析技术,支持复杂表单结构和数字签名。
典型应用场景:
- 政府机构批量处理公民申请表格
- 医疗系统自动化生成患者报告
- 调研公司快速分析问卷反馈数据
关键文件路径:
- 表单处理:skills/pdf/scripts/fill_fillable_fields.py
- 格式转换:skills/pdf/scripts/convert_pdf_to_images.py
- 结构分析:skills/pdf/scripts/extract_form_structure.py
设计创作:如何快速构建专业视觉内容?
PPTX工具:如何批量生成产品演示文稿?
核心能力:提供幻灯片自动化创建与编辑功能,支持HTML转PPTX、缩略图生成和布局重组。技术特点包括保持视觉一致性的模板系统和高效的内容导入机制。
典型应用场景:
- 销售团队根据产品数据自动生成季度报告
- 教育机构批量创建标准化课程幻灯片
- 市场部门快速制作多语言版本的宣传材料
关键文件路径:
- 内容转换:skills/pptx/scripts/add_slide.py
- 视觉处理:skills/pptx/scripts/thumbnail.py
- 格式优化:skills/pptx/scripts/clean.py
主题工厂:如何统一品牌视觉风格?
核心能力:提供10套专业设计主题,包含色彩方案、排版规范和视觉元素。支持自定义扩展,确保跨项目的视觉一致性。
典型应用场景:
- 创业公司快速建立品牌视觉系统
- 设计团队为不同产品线创建主题变体
- 营销活动统一各渠道宣传材料风格
关键文件路径:
- 主题定义:skills/theme-factory/themes/
- 展示文档:skills/theme-factory/theme-showcase.pdf
算法艺术生成器:如何创作程序艺术作品?
核心能力:通过算法生成独特视觉艺术,支持参数化设计和实时预览。技术特点包括高效的图形渲染和可扩展的生成规则系统。
典型应用场景:
- 设计师为网站生成背景纹理
- 活动策划制作个性化数字邀请函
- 教育领域演示算法美学原理
关键文件路径:
- 生成模板:skills/algorithmic-art/templates/generator_template.js
- 预览工具:skills/algorithmic-art/templates/viewer.html
开发工具:如何提升前端与协作效率?
Web工件构建器:如何标准化前端项目交付?
核心能力:提供前端项目打包与初始化工具,支持组件库集成和构建流程标准化。技术特点包括可定制的构建脚本和优化的资源打包策略。
典型应用场景:
- 开发团队快速搭建新项目脚手架
- 设计系统团队分发组件库资源
- 教学机构统一学生项目结构
关键文件路径:
- 项目打包:skills/web-artifacts-builder/scripts/bundle-artifact.sh
- 初始化工具:skills/web-artifacts-builder/scripts/init-artifact.sh
Slack GIF创建器:如何制作团队沟通素材?
核心能力:提供GIF动画生成工具,支持自定义缓动效果、帧合成和格式优化。技术特点包括高效的图像处理算法和简洁的API设计。
典型应用场景:
- 远程团队创建自定义表情库
- 产品团队制作功能演示动画
- 客服团队构建标准回复动效
关键文件路径:
- 动画核心:skills/slack-gif-creator/core/gif_builder.py
- 帧处理:skills/slack-gif-creator/core/frame_composer.py
- 动画效果:skills/slack-gif-creator/core/easing.py
自动化系统:如何构建无人值守工作流?
Web应用测试:如何确保前端功能稳定性?
核心能力:提供Web应用自动化测试框架,支持元素定位、交互模拟和结果验证。技术特点包括灵活的测试脚本和详细的日志系统。
典型应用场景:
- 开发团队执行回归测试确保迭代质量
- QA部门构建自动化测试套件
- 教学演示前端自动化测试原理
关键文件路径:
- 测试示例:skills/webapp-testing/examples/
- 服务集成:skills/webapp-testing/scripts/with_server.py
技能创建器:如何开发自定义技能模块?
核心能力:提供技能开发全流程工具,支持初始化、打包、测试和发布。技术特点包括标准化的技能结构和自动化的质量检查。
典型应用场景:
- 企业开发内部专属技能模块
- 开发者贡献社区技能扩展
- 教育机构教授技能开发规范
关键文件路径:
- 项目初始化:skills/skill-creator/scripts/package_skill.py
- 评估工具:skills/skill-creator/scripts/run_eval.py
- 报告生成:skills/skill-creator/scripts/generate_report.py
探索与实践:开启高效工作流之旅
skills3/skills项目的真正价值在于将复杂的技术任务转化为可复用的模块化工具。无论是处理日常文档、创作视觉内容,还是构建自动化工作流,这些技能模块都能提供直接可用的解决方案。通过组合不同功能,你可以构建出满足特定需求的定制化系统,将技术能力转化为实际生产力。
现在就开始探索skills目录下的各个模块,从解决当前最紧迫的任务入手,逐步构建属于你的高效工作流系统。每个技能模块都设计为独立可用,同时支持灵活组合,等待你发现更多创新应用方式。
GLM-5智谱 AI 正式发布 GLM-5,旨在应对复杂系统工程和长时域智能体任务。Jinja00
GLM-5-w4a8GLM-5-w4a8基于混合专家架构,专为复杂系统工程与长周期智能体任务设计。支持单/多节点部署,适配Atlas 800T A3,采用w4a8量化技术,结合vLLM推理优化,高效平衡性能与精度,助力智能应用开发Jinja00
jiuwenclawJiuwenClaw 是一款基于openJiuwen开发的智能AI Agent,它能够将大语言模型的强大能力,通过你日常使用的各类通讯应用,直接延伸至你的指尖。Python0225- QQwen3.5-397B-A17BQwen3.5 实现了重大飞跃,整合了多模态学习、架构效率、强化学习规模以及全球可访问性等方面的突破性进展,旨在为开发者和企业赋予前所未有的能力与效率。Jinja00
AtomGit城市坐标计划AtomGit 城市坐标计划开启!让开源有坐标,让城市有星火。致力于与城市合伙人共同构建并长期运营一个健康、活跃的本地开发者生态。01- IinulaInula(发音为:[ˈɪnjʊlə])意为旋覆花,有生命力旺盛和根系深厚两大特点,寓意着为前端生态提供稳固的基石。openInula 是一款用于构建用户界面的 JavaScript 库,提供响应式 API 帮助开发者简单高效构建 web 页面,比传统虚拟 DOM 方式渲染效率提升30%以上,同时 openInula 提供与 React 保持一致的 API,并且提供5大常用功能丰富的核心组件。TypeScript05